Acts of kindness benefit the giver and the receiver, they can also ripple out. It's not just about being nice. Studies show that "kindness is an antidote to isolation and creates a sense of belonging. It helps reduce stress, brings a fresh perspective and deepens friendships. Kindness to ourselves can prevent shame from corroding our sense of identity and help boost our self-esteem." (Mental Health Foundation).
